Abstract
On the basis of an analysis of data released by the Building Survey (1990-2001) and the Building Statistics Form (FUEE) (2002-2014), both designed and conducted by the National Statistics Institute (INE), this paper explores the phenomenon of high-rise in different municipalities of the Metropolitan Region over the period 1990 to 2014. The results enable the identification of a process of polarization focused on high-rise constructions, which can be regarded either as houses or buildings. The proliferation and concentration of the latter category poses a significant challenge to peri-central municipalities and invites us to think of the built form as an urban issue different than that of housing.
